Core Viewpoint - The release of the JXW8848 PCIe Gen4 switch chip marks a significant step for China in the high-end interconnect chip sector, supporting the development of a self-controlled domestic computing ecosystem [2][22]. Market Overview - The global PCIe switch chip market is valued at $1.78 billion in 2023, projected to reach $4.8 billion by 2032, with a compound annual growth rate (CAGR) of 11.7% [1]. - China accounts for 35%-40% of global PCIe switch chip demand, but local companies hold less than 10% market share, a situation that is gradually changing [1]. Product Positioning - The JXW8848 is designed for high-performance computing and storage applications [5]. Technical Specifications - The JXW8848 supports the PCIe Gen4 protocol and is backward compatible with PCIe 3.0/2.0/1.0, ensuring strong ecosystem compatibility [6]. - It features a non-blocking switch architecture with 48 channels and 12 ports, achieving a single-channel rate of 16 GT/s and a total bandwidth of up to 768 Gbps [8]. - The chip is packaged in a FC-BGA format (27mm x 27mm, 1089 pins) and operates at a core voltage of 0.9V and I/O voltage of 1.8V, with power consumption at an industry-leading level [8]. Production Timeline - Full domestic production of the JXW8848 is expected by Q3 2025, providing robust support for domestic high-performance computing platforms [9]. Technical Highlights - The JXW8848 utilizes domestically developed IP modules and manufacturing processes, ensuring complete intellectual property and supply chain security [11]. - It incorporates advanced circuit design and signal conditioning technologies to enhance signal integrity, reducing signal degradation and interference during high-speed transmission [13]. Application Scenarios - The chip supports various critical fields, including AI, storage, and industrial control, with features like multi-host domain isolation and real-time communication capabilities [15][16]. - It is designed to meet the high availability and real-time requirements of AI training and smart vehicle applications [15]. Ecosystem Development - To break the long-standing monopoly of international manufacturers in the PCIe switch chip market, the company adopts a strategy of "independent technology + ecosystem collaboration," working with domestic CPU and host manufacturers for joint certification [18]. Future Directions - Over the next 3-5 years, the company plans to focus on AI computing centers and smart devices, aiming to launch high-performance switch chips supporting PCIe Gen5 and beyond [20]. Industry Significance - The launch of the JXW8848 signifies a crucial advancement for domestic PCIe switch chips, transitioning from "usable" to "highly usable," and providing a replicable technological path for the autonomous development of high-performance interconnect chips in China [23][25].

Core Viewpoint - The children's smart watch market has rapidly grown into a significant segment of the smart wearable industry, with notable sales figures and market share, particularly dominated by the brand "小天才" (Xiaotianzi) [2][3][11]. Group 1: Market Performance - In 2024, children's smart watches accounted for 31.5% of sales on traditional e-commerce platforms, nearly matching adult smart watches and smart bands, both at 34.4% [2]. - Xiaotianzi captured nearly half of the global children's smart watch market share in Q2 2024, positioning itself among the top five wearable device manufacturers globally [2]. - The online sales of children's smart watches reached 863.7 million units in 2024, generating a revenue of 38.4 billion yuan, with an average price of 444 yuan [13]. Group 2: Market Growth and Trends - The demand for children's smart watches has been on a steady rise, with a compound annual growth rate (CAGR) exceeding 30% from 2015 to 2020, and projections indicating the market size will surpass 200 billion yuan by 2026 [8]. - In 2018, the shipment of children's smart watches in China reached 21.67 million units, three times that of adult smart watches, with a market size exceeding 8.6 billion yuan [7][8]. - The market has evolved from low-cost, low-functionality products to high-end devices with advanced features, indicating a shift towards premiumization and brand differentiation [11][12]. Group 3: Competitive Landscape - Xiaotianzi holds a market share of 26.6% in the children's smart watch segment, with a year-on-year sales increase of 178.9%, significantly outperforming competitors like Xiaomi and Huawei [14]. - The competitive focus has shifted from basic functionality to enhanced user experience, with brands investing in performance, quality, and service [13]. - The children's smart watch market is characterized by a strong brand loyalty and ecosystem, with Xiaotianzi leveraging its marketing strategies and product segmentation to maintain a competitive edge [14]. Group 4: Supply Chain and Components - The children's smart watch industry consists of three main segments: upstream component suppliers, midstream manufacturers, and downstream consumers [16]. - The cost structure indicates that around 60% of a 600 yuan children's smart watch is attributed to components like modules, straps, and screens, while the most profitable segment is the midstream brand manufacturers [18]. - Key components include various chips and sensors, with a notable trend towards the adoption of domestic chips, indicating a shift in the supply chain dynamics [28]. Group 5: Technological Advancements - The integration of advanced chips and modules has significantly improved the functionality of children's smart watches, enhancing features like positioning accuracy, video clarity, and battery life [19]. - Major chip manufacturers for children's smart watches include Qualcomm and Unisoc, with a growing trend of domestic chips replacing imported ones [22][28]. - The evolution of technology in children's smart watches is expected to continue driving demand for core components, benefiting domestic chip manufacturers [30].

Summary of Conference Call on Intelligent Driving Chips Industry Overview - The domestic mid-tier intelligent driving chip market is primarily dominated by Horizon Robotics' Journey 6 series, which strikes a balance between performance and price, making it widely adopted by mainstream OEMs. Qualcomm and NVIDIA solutions are used less frequently [1][2] - The high-end market is mainly led by NVIDIA's Orin series chips, but Horizon has introduced a full-stack high-end solution, HSD, based on G6P, gaining some market share due to cost advantages and superior performance [1][2] - Qualcomm's 8,775 chip is positioned for the mid-to-low-end market, expected to be deployed in the second half of 2025, but OEMs show limited willingness to adopt it due to the challenges of simultaneous development of cockpit and intelligent driving systems [1][5] Key Insights - The domestic vehicle chip design sector has largely achieved independence, but the production side still relies on foreign foundries, limiting the localization rate of mid-tier and high-end chips. The future trend is to enhance design independence and seek more production collaborations [1][6] - NIO is making the fastest progress in self-developed chips, having implemented its self-developed ZAM chip in the ET9 model, improving computing power utilization and reducing costs, although it faces challenges in capacity and R&D costs [1][7] Market Dynamics - The domestic vehicle chip market can be segmented into low, mid, and high tiers. The low tier includes basic L2 functions, while the mid-tier has expanded to high-speed NOA, which has become mainstream following BYD's intelligent driving strategy [2] - The pricing trend for mainstream vehicle chips is generally declining, with low-tier chips around $20, mid-tier chips like Horizon's 6M at approximately $70, and high-end chips like NVIDIA's Orin X exceeding $300 [3][17] Competitive Landscape - The low-tier market is primarily led by Horizon, Mobileye, and Bosch, with Horizon's share expected to increase. The mid-tier market is dominated by the Journey 6 series, which is projected to capture a significant portion of the domestic OEM market in the next two years [18] - In the high-end market, NVIDIA still holds the largest share, with a small portion allocated to Qualcomm's 8,650 and Horizon's HSD solution [18] Self-Developed Chips - NIO is the fastest in self-development, with its ZAM chip already in use, while other companies like XPeng and Li Auto are at different stages of development. The advantages of self-developed chips include better software-hardware coupling and cost savings [7][9] - However, self-developed chips face disadvantages such as limited manufacturing capacity and high R&D costs, which could lead to higher costs compared to externally sourced chips if sales volumes are insufficient [8][9] Future Trends - The trend towards self-developed chips is not expected to be prevalent among traditional automakers like Geely and Chery due to their complex R&D systems and high investment risks. In contrast, emerging companies like NIO and XPeng are more inclined to pursue self-development as it aligns with their brand identity [9][10] - The integration of cockpit and intelligent driving functions is currently less common due to high performance requirements and rapid iteration speeds, with a trend towards separating these functions until higher-performance chips become available [15] Geopolitical and Regulatory Impact - Geopolitical factors and tariffs have limited effects on the vehicle chip industry, with few restrictions on chip exports from China to other countries, except the U.S. Companies like Horizon face slow overseas expansion due to insufficient data accumulation and mass production experience [20]
